设计模式是软件工程中常用的一种概念,它可以帮助开发者更快捷地进行软件开发。其中适配器模式是一种常用的设计模式,其作用是将不同的接口转化为统一的接口,以便更好地进行数据交互和操作。本文将从多个角度分析适配器模式的设置方法,以便开发者更好地掌握这种常用的设计模式。
首先,适配器模式需要定义两种接口,即目标接口和适配器接口。目标接口是我们期望使用的接口,而适配器接口是我们需要转换成目标接口的接口。在定义这两种接口时,需要注意它们的方法名称、参数个数和参数类型是否相同。只有在相同的情况下,才能使用适配器模式进行转换。
其次,在实现适配器模式时,需要使用具体的类进行实现。具体的类可以是一个类,也可以是一个接口。如果是一个类,则需要继承目标接口并实现适配器接口;如果是一个接口,则需要实现目标接口并继承适配器接口。在实现适配器模式时,需要注意对方法的重写和覆盖,以确保转换结果的正确性。
此外,在使用适配器模式时,还需要关注两种类型的适配器,即类适配器和对象适配器。类适配器是将适配器接口作为一个类进行实现,而对象适配器则是将适配器接口作为一个对象进行实现。两种适配器都可以实现相同的转换效果,只是实现方式不同。在选择适配器类型时,需要根据具体的需求进行选择。
最后,在实际的开发过程中,需要根据实际需求进行适配器模式的设置。具体来说,需要确定目标接口、适配器接口和具体的转换逻辑。在进行设计时,需要注意对不同对象之间的交互和数据转换,以确保系统的稳定性和正确性。
综上所述,设计模式适配器模式的设置方法包括定义目标接口和适配器接口、实现具体的适配器类、选择适配器类型和根据实际需求进行设置。开发者在进行适配器模式的设置时,需要注意以上不同的方面,并根据实际需求进行制定。
扫码咨询 领取资料